How to find an old 401k account

I put money into a 401k at Five Star Heating and Air and forgot about it. I haven’t worked there for years and I need to know if is still in existence I have no paperwork or account numbers.

    Your money just doesn’t vanish. The company itself didn’t have it, the 401(k) would be held by a custodian, Vanguard, Schwab, Hewitt, etc. And they likely track it by your Social Security number.

    Contact your former employer and ask who the 401(k) administrator/custodian is, then contact them directly. Let us know here how you do. Then we’ll tell you how to move it to an IRA in your name.
